Crime branch to seek three more months to gather evidence in actor assault case

KOCHI: The crime branch will seek the court more time to gather evidence in the case of the attack on the actress. Time is needed to complete the investigation. The crime branch will seek three months’ time in the high court today.

The high court will also consider the plea filed by the survivor mentioning an attempt to sabotage the case. The survivor in the plea asserted that there is political intervention at the government level to close the investigation in the case and demanded to prevent filing the charge sheet in the case. She had called on the chief minister yesterday and had expressed her concern in the matter. However, the chief minister assured that the government is with the actress.

The Director General of Prosecutions had told the court that the actress' fear was unnecessary and that the case should not be used politically. Justice Ziyad Rahman will be considering the plea today.
